CVE-2025-65235
OpenCode Systems USSD Gateway OC Release: 5 Version 6.13.11 was discovered to contain a SQL injection vulnerability via the ID parameter in the getSubUsersByProvider function.
CRITICAL 9.8EPSS 0.45%
Does this matter?
High impact if exploited, but EPSS currently rates exploitation as unlikely (0.45%). Schedule it in the normal patch cycle and watch for a rise in EPSS or a public exploit.
